G-Player is a native "Giga player". G-Player was designed to play the large orchestral sound libraries and supports disk streaming, dimensions, keyswitches and layered instruments.

Features:

  • No conversion required: Save time and disk space, G-Player plays directly all your Giga sound libraries without any conversion. Complex features such as dimensions, keyswitches and layered instruments are natively supported.
  • Disk Streaming: Only the initial portion of each sample is loaded into the computer's memory, while the rest of the sample is streamed from the hard disk. This allows you to play instruments that are larger than the available memory.
  • Easy Parameter Editing: The most commonly used sample parameters are directly accessible on the main window. For example, you can decrease or increase the release time of all the samples with just one knob.
  • 24-bit Support: G-Player can play and stream 24-bit sample libraries and uses a 32-bit floating point audio engine.
  • Memory Management: To reduce memory usage, all instances of G-Player will share the allocated resources and samples. If two G-Player instances use the same sample, it will only be loaded once.
  • Multi-Layer crossfade: G-Player can play layered instruments with up to 8 layers of crossfade. Each layer's crossfade is defined by 4 points which precisely determine the fade in and fade out segments. This feature is used by the most prestigious Giga sound libraries and is natively supported by G-Player.

I'm using G-Player 2.1.2 x64, because I coudn't find a soundfont- and/or sfz-player for my needs. So I used Extreme Sample Converter to convert soundfonts and sfz-files into giga format. Now I have single files for every instrument, that load perfectly into G-Player. For each instrument slot, it has EQ, envelopes, pan, mute, solo, compressor, 2 VST effect slots, multichannel output and much more. The well designed and very clear GUI makes it easy to access all functions with a few clicks. Hope of further development...
